Donald Trump Suffers a Crushing Defeat to Rival Ted Cruz
Outspoken
Trump is thumped! The Donald have suffered a crushing defeat to rival,
Ted Cruz in Iowa as he vows to fight on in New Hampshire as Americans
kick-start 2016 presidential race.

Sealed with a kiss: Heidi Cruz congratulates her husband on stage at the end of his lengthy victory speech
U.S Senator from Texas, Rafael Edward "Ted" Cruz who is a
Republican candidate for President of the United States in the 2016
presidential election, has celebrated his Iowa win with a passionate
embrace with wife, Heidi on Monday night as a dejected Donald Trump clan
headed on to New Hampshire, Tori reports.
American polls favorite, Trump finished the Iowa caucuses in second
place on Monday night, losing the first presidential contest of the
year to the Texas Senator, and in a spirited speech, the fiery
Conservative took aim at the media and the establishment for not
predicting his win.
'Iowa has sent notice that the Republican nominee and next
president of the United States will not be chosen by the media, will not
be chosen by the Washington establishment,' Cruz said.

Ted Cruz spoke about family and faith when he thanked Iowa supporters
An emotional Cruz, who was joined on stage at the Elwell Center in
Iowa State Fair, by his wife, parents, and young daughters quoted the
scripture and acknowledged the role of the religious right in propelling
him to victory.
'To God be the glory. God bless the great state of Iowa.
Tonight is a victory for the grass roots. Tonight is a victory for the
greatest conservatives across Iowa. Tonight the state of Iowa has
spoken,' he said.

Cruz finished the night with 5,000 more votes in Iowa than Trump
In what appeared to be a sideswipe at Trump, he added: 'Iowa
has sent a note that the next President of the United States will not be
chosen by the media. He will not be chosen by the Washington
establishment [or] by the lobbyists…but will be chosen by the most
incredible powerful force, where all sovereignty resides in this nation –
by we the people.'
Quoting from Psalm 30, to knowing comments and applause from the assembled faithful he noted: 'Weeping may tarry for the night but joy cometh with the morning.' Shouts of 'Amen!' and 'Alleluia!' was heard as he stated.

Donald Trump conceded surrounded by his family including his daughter Ivanka and wife Melania
Meanwhile, an understated Trump refused to be drawn in further
fighting talk with his rivals. The billionaire bowed out with a short,
humble speech thanking the people of Iowa.
'On June 16th, when we started this journey, there were 17
candidates. I was told by everybody, "Do not go to Iowa, you could never
finish even in the top 10". And I said, "But I have friends in Iowa, I
know a lot of people in Iowa. I think they'll really like me. Let's give
it a shot. They said "Don't do it." I said "I have to do it".'
